The term “ultra-thin thermal insulation” refers to a group of paints with fillers made of ceramic microspheres with rarefied air inside, most often on acrylic base. This insulation has unique characteristics: with a minimum weight load, it completely covers building construction while protecting them from moisture and corrosion. Recognized leader in this field - Bronya paints and suspensions of domestic production.

This is a homogeneous suspension white, forming a matte film after drying high density and resistance to most external influences. The insulation effect is achieved by retaining heat inside the ceramic granules, elasticity - thanks to the acrylic base, other parameters - by introducing catalysts, anti-corrosion and antiseptic additives. Basic specifications thermal insulation:

  • Thermal conductivity coefficient is 0.0012 W/m K according to the manufacturer’s statement.
  • Vapor permeability is 0.001 mg/m·h·Pa for Bronya Classic, Anticor and 0.013 for brands that are recommended to be purchased for thermal insulation of facades and walls.
  • The average density of the composition is 0.558 g/cm3.
  • Frost resistance – up to 50 cycles without change appearance coverings.
  • Flammability group - NG and G1 depending on the form of release.
  • Adhesion to the base: 1.33 MPa - to cement mortars and concrete, 2.04 – for brick, 2.3 – for metal.
  • Standard operating temperature range: from -60 °C to +200 (up to 140 for budget modifications).
  • The service life of Bronya insulation is at least 15 years.

The consumption of liquid thermal insulation declared by the manufacturer is 1 liter per 1 m2 with a thickness of the applied layer of 1 mm, reviews confirm this. This indicator strongly depends on the quality of preparation and the evenness of the working base. The minimum drying time for a thin layer of Bronya paint is 1 hour; it takes a day to completely harden.

Work begins with surface preparation: removing loose areas, old coatings, removing rust, degreasing or dusting. This insulation has good adhesion to any building materials, but installation on an uneven or unstable base unnecessarily increases consumption. The paint adheres better if the surface is pre-treated with Bronya primers. The composition is applied to clean and dry structures using an airless sprayer with a pressure of 60-80 bar or a brush with soft natural bristles.

Immediately before installation, the liquid thermal insulation is mixed (manually or with a construction mixer) and, if necessary, diluted (exclusively with distilled water). The process requires care; it is important to leave the microspheres intact. The volume of injected liquid is limited: for manual staining it should not exceed 5%, for mechanized staining - 3. The same applies to external parameters: when thermal insulation works in conditions high humidity It is better not to dilute the paint with anything. Ignoring these requirements leads to an increase in the drying time of the layer and is considered a violation of technology. An exception is made only during preliminary application (when the main Bronya composition is used as a primer), in this case up to 30% water is added.

The specific conditions of work and the recommended layer thickness depend on the brand, but it is better to apply an ultra-thin coating of thermal insulation several times than once, but thickly. According to reviews, to achieve the correct subtlety, you need to perform quick and short strokes. The number of layers of Bronya insulation is determined by a special calculation, but at a minimum the optical thickness should be achieved (0.5 mm, walls or structural elements do not show through the paint), the maximum is 6 mm. Each subsequent layer is performed only after the previous one has completely dried.

Liquid ceramic thermal insulation coating "Bronya Facade" / "Bronya Facade NG", with high-quality vapor permeability facade paint, specially designed For thermal insulation plastered, concrete, brick, wooden and others surfaces enclosing structures of buildings and structures with external and internal works , but is also used on surfaces that do not require increased vapor permeability (metal, plastic, etc.).

The material is highly effective in eliminating freezing, condensation, fungal formations, etc. It protects the enclosing structures of buildings and structures from heat loss without disturbing the moisture and air exchange of the room with the environment.

Liquid thermal insulation material "Bronya Facade" / "Bronya Facade NG" can be insulated building's facade(including with complex architectural solutions); freezing or just cold walls How outside, so inside building; balcony or loggia, saving them usable area(especially effective when insulating a loggia to combine with a living space); concrete floors; floor(can be used under infrared heated floors); ceiling; slopes for elimination condensate on plastic windows.

Coating "Bronya Facade" / "Bronya Facade NG", applied to the wall with outside, V winter time capable reduce heating costs buildings up to 30%, and in summer time Reflects up to 80% of the visible solar and infrared radiation spectrum, which significantly reduces heating interior spaces and correspondingly reduces the cost of their conditioning.

This modification has increased vapor permeability, so you can apply it in a layer up to 1 mm thick per day. For example, in order to obtain a thermal insulation coating "Bronya Facade" / "Bronya Facade NG" with a total thickness of 2 mm, it is necessary to apply 2 layers of 1 mm thickness with interlayer drying for 24 hours, thereby saving time and reducing the cost of work. Apply liquid thermal insulation "Bronya Facade" / "Bronya Facade NG" Can paint brush , spatula, or apparatus airless spray "Graco".

Laboratory consumption liquid thermal insulation "Armor" amounts to 1 liter per 1 sq.m. heat-insulated surface at layer thickness 1 mm. When applying liquid thermal insulation to a surface with an area of ​​more than 100 sq.m, it is recommended to allow for an overconsumption of 10% if the application is planned to be done with a brush or spatula. From 10% to 30% (Depending on the professionalism of the painter and weather conditions) material consumption may increase when applied by airless spray.

ATTENTION! Plaster and putty wall over thermal insulation coating "Bronya Facade" / "Bronya Facade NG" Not recommended so as not to deteriorate the thermophysical properties of the material! Liquid thermal insulation "Bronya Facade" / "Bronya Facade NG" must be applied to the wall surface finishing layer . Thermal insulation coating "Bronya Facade" / "Bronya Facade NG" The factory produces it only in white. To give the thermally insulated wall surface an aesthetic appearance, it can be painted acrylic paint on a water-dispersion basis, or wallpaper. It is also possible self-tinting thermal insulation material "Bronya Facade" / "Bronya Facade NG" V desired color immediately before applying it to the heat-insulating surface. If on top of the thermal insulation coating "Bronya Facade" / "Bronya Facade NG" planned lay down ceramic tiles or porcelain stoneware, then as protective layer coating recommended "Bronya Facade" / "Bronya Facade NG" one layer of heat-insulating putty, 1 mm thick.

Application work thermal insulation coating "Bronya Facade" / "Bronya Facade NG" It is recommended to carry out at an ambient temperature of at least +5°C and a temperature of the heat-insulated surface from +7°C to + 120°C. (The first layers are applied to surfaces with temperatures above +60°C using material diluted with water in a ratio of 50% to 50%)
After the material has completely dried and polymerized, the resulting thermal insulation coating can be used at temperatures from -60°C to +120°C.

Liquid ceramic thermal insulation coating "Bronya Classic" / "Bronya Classic NG" designed for thermal insulation various surfaces(metal, plastic, concrete, brick, wood, etc.) that do not require increased vapor permeability.

Modification "Bronya Classic" / "Bronya Classic NG" highly effective in thermal insulation of various pipelines(hot and cold water supply, heating mains, steam pipelines, cooling systems, etc.), as well as ventilation ducts , autoclaves, ovens, boilers, boilers, tanks, containers, containers, refrigerators etc. Thermal insulation coating "Bronya Classic" / "Bronya Classic NG" applied to various metal bearing structures For eliminating cold bridges And avoiding condensation formation.

This modification is film-forming and therefore it is recommended to apply it one layer (no more than 0.5 mm thick) per day. For example, in order to obtain a thermal insulation coating "Bronya Classic" / "Bronya Classic NG" with a total thickness of 2 mm, it is necessary to apply 4 layers of 0.5 mm thickness with interlayer drying for 24 hours. Apply liquid thermal insulation "Bronya Classic" / "Bronya Classic NG" can be done with a paint brush, spatula, or airless sprayer "Graco".

Laboratory consumption liquid thermal insulation "Armor" amounts to 1 liter per 1 sq.m. heat-insulated surface with a layer thickness of 1 mm. When applying liquid thermal insulation to a surface with an area of ​​more than 100 sq.m, it is recommended to allow for an overconsumption of 10% if the application is planned to be done with a brush or spatula. From 10% to 30% (Depending on the professionalism of the painter and weather conditions), material consumption may increase when applied with an airless sprayer.

Application work thermal insulation coating "Bronya Classic" / "Bronya Classic NG" It is recommended to carry out at an ambient temperature of at least +5°C and a temperature of the heat-insulated surface from +7°C to + 150°C. (Applying the first layers to a surface with a temperature above +60°C is done with material diluted with water in a ratio of 50% to 50%)
After the material has completely dried and polymerized, the resulting thermal insulation coating can be used at temperatures from -60°С to +200°С.

Liquid thermal insulation - what is it?

Warm paint is newest material, with the help of which a very thin thermal insulation layer is created on the insulated surface. Liquid thermal insulation has truly unique qualities, thanks to which it is possible to achieve a noticeable effect in saving heat with a layer of insulation 1 millimeter thick. Like many of the latest developments, thermal paint is a product of the space industry. Having proven itself well in this industry, liquid thermal insulation has begun to be actively used in construction.

Liquid thermal insulation is applied using a brush, roller, or airless spraying. After the material has completely polymerized, a layer of thermal insulation is formed on the insulated surface, which has excellent energy-saving characteristics. The coating works as a “thermal mirror”, thus ensuring heat retention inside the room.

Thermal paint consists of the following components:

Filler. It is a mixture of ceramic, glass and polymer balls, invisible to the naked eye. The inside of the balls is filled with air.

Binder. Made from latex or acrylic.

Supplements The composition of the additives depends on where exactly the thermal paint is intended to be used.

The composition of the thermal paint directly determines its properties, as well as the requirements for the insulated surface and, accordingly, the method of applying the material. Therefore, in order to get the desired result, before purchasing a thermal paint, you need to pay attention to its composition and scope of application.

How does liquid thermal insulation work?

Warmth, as everyone knows from school course physics, is transmitted in three ways:

  • Thermal conductivity. Thermal energy transmitted from a warm object to a cold one. Thermal paint contains only 20 percent of components that can conduct heat.
  • Convection. Heat is transferred by the substance itself. Due to the fact that most of the mass of liquid thermal insulation consists of balls, convection losses are negligible.
  • Radiation. Heat is transferred due to internal energy heated substance. Thanks to the same hollow balls, the thermal paint reflects and dissipates heat. Almost 90% of thermal energy is reflected and remains in the room. The principle is somewhat similar to how a thermos works.

Liquid insulation for work in winter

It differs from other analogues in that it can be applied to the surface when negative temperatures. This includes brands such as “Akterm Nord”, “Korund Zima”, “Bronya Zima”.
Thermal paint "Akterm Nord" retains its properties at a temperature of -300C. A mixture consisting of white spirit and solvent is used as a solvent for this thermal insulation material. Before applying Akterm Nord paint, the surface must be thoroughly cleaned and dried. When working with this material, there are restrictions on surface humidity: for plaster and brick no more than 5%, for concrete 4%. Humidity environment should not exceed 75-80%.
This thermal paint is a water-inactive system. It contains a mass of microgranules that have closed pores. Microgranules are in a solution of silicone-modified resin. Various plasticizers, fungicides and biocides are used as additional components.

Application of liquid thermal insulation materials to hot pipes

For insulation of various types of pipelines, chimneys, ventilation and air ducts, the following brands of thermal paint are used: “Korund Classic”, “Akterm Standard”, “Keramoizol”.
In order to achieve maximum results, the so-called “sandwich technology” is used when insulating pipes, according to which layers of liquid insulation alternate with layers of fiberglass having a thickness of 0.5 mm. A total of 4-5 layers are applied. To ensure a smooth surface, last layer apply a special varnish.
If necessary, isolate polymer pipe, first perform a grip test. If the pipe surface is dry and clean, then no problems should arise.

thermal paint "Astratek" - main characteristics

"Astratek" is the latest thermal insulation material on water based, which contains microscopic spheres made of ceramics. Acrylic polymers are used as a binder.

This thermal paint is used in the energy sector, in construction for insulation of walls, facades, floors, roofs, slopes, water pipes with hot and cold water, ventilation and air conditioning systems. “Astratek” creates an ultra-thin thermal insulation layer on the surface, which prevents condensation and protects the surface from corrosion, mold and fungi. The paint can be applied to concrete, polymer, brick and metal surfaces. “Astratek” can withstand temperature changes from -600C to +2500C.

The paint is non-toxic, environmentally friendly, and absolutely non-flammable. At temperatures above 8000C, the insulator begins to decompose into carbon and nitrogen oxides, which significantly slow down combustion.

liquid thermal insulation "Isollat". Insulation of metal structures with liquid thermal insulation

This brand is recommended for application to the surface of prefabricated metal structures: garages, hangars, warehouses, etc. Maximum effect is achieved by double-sided surface treatment - outside and inside. Thus, the paint protects the room from the inside from heat loss, and from the outside from excessive heating during the warm season.

If it is necessary to apply Isollat ​​to galvanized metal, the surface must first be degreased, as problems with adhesion may arise. For complete confidence, you can apply an inexpensive primer, for example, GF-1 brand, to the galvanized surface.

"Isollat" does not stick well to of stainless steel and aluminum due to the oxide film formed on the surface of these metals. Therefore, before applying thermal paint to these materials, it is necessary to pre-treat them with a primer.
